Background: High tibial osteotomy (HTO) is an established joint-preserving treatment for medial knee osteoarthritis, but total knee arthroplasty (TKA) may be required if the disease progresses. This pilot study evaluates the radiological and functional outcomes of simultaneous limb axis correction using reverse HTO (rHTO) during TKA compared to a primary TKA control group without previous HTO. Methods: In this retrospective matched-pair study, nine patients with previous valgus HTO underwent varus correction via rHTO combined with TKA using cruciate-retaining implants. Outcomes were compared to a primary TKA control group. Radiographic parameters (MPTA, mLDFA, aHKA, JLO) and clinical scores (Oxford Knee Score, LEFS, KOOS, TAS, FIPS) were assessed pre- and postoperatively. Statistical significance was set at p 0.05). Conclusions: This pilot study demonstrates the technical feasibility of single-stage rHTO and TKA, showing encouraging descriptive clinical and radiographic profiles in this small, highly specific cohort. Given the exploratory nature of this study, larger trials are required to definitively evaluate potential clinical differences.
